Entry requirements

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.

These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.

Domestic Students

You must meet ONE of the following requirements:
  • At least 5 years work experience in a related field OR
  • Completed Diploma (AQF Level 5) or above in related fields of study and 3 years equivalent full-time relevant workplace experience. OR
  • Completed Bachelor degree in related fields of study and 2 years equivalent full-time relevant workplace experience.
